Magadan vs Kowloon, Hong Kong Climate & Distance Between

Hong Kong flag
  • The distance between Magadan, Russia and Kowloon, Hong Kong, Hong Kong is approximately 5,036 km or 3,129 mi.
  • To reach Magadan in this distance one would set out from Kowloon, Hong Kong bearing 25.2°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Magadan bearing 50.9° or NE .
  • Magadan has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Kowloon, Hong Kong has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
  • The mean temperature is 26.3 °C (47.4°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.8 °C (28.4°F) more in Magadan.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 1682.2 mm (66.2 in) less which is equivalent to 1682.2 l/m² (41.29 US gal/ft²) or 16,822,000 l/ha (1,798,383 US gal/ac) less. About 1/4 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 36.9° lower in Magadan than in Kowloon, Hong Kong.
